Handing off dark mode for the Quillbase admin dashboard to Renna. Tokens are migrated, but the charts library still hardcodes light backgrounds — that's the last blocker. Contrast audit passed everywhere except the billing tables. Should be a day or two of work. Current status, screenshots, and the remaining checklist live on the tracking page.

operations page: https://jira.zemvarsys.internal/projects/display/browse/display/f911

## Artifact Signing — SDK Parity Notes (Weekly Sync)

Kestrel SDK for Android reached parity with the Swift client this sprint: offline queueing, batched telemetry, and retry semantics now match. Both SDKs ship as signed artifacts from the same pipeline. Remaining gap: background sync throttling, targeted next sprint. Verify both release bundles before tagging. Both artifacts validate against the shared signing key below.

signing key of kawig-fafog = bky19_6Fypv1qws7J8qJtaYjX

## Tuning

The Bravura assignment service hashes each subject into an experiment bucket at request time, so latency here directly affects every page load. Before each release, verify that the bucket cache TTL, hash salt rotation interval, and fallback sampling rate match the values agreed on in the rollout plan. Changing any of these mid-experiment can skew assignment ratios and invalidate results. The constants currently shipped with the service are listed below.

tuning table, yahif-yajeg:
QUOTAS = {
    "wenwyn": 5,
    "quenwyn": 1,
}

**Ticket: Transcode farm vault sealed — FARMOPS priority**

Rendervale transcoding farm halted at 03:12. The secrets vault holding the codec license keys sealed itself after three failed node attestations. All new jobs are queued; nothing is lost. Do not restart worker nodes — that resets attestation counters and extends the lockout. Unseal the vault from the bastion host, then drain the queue in order. Verify license checkout succeeds on one node before scaling back up. Use the recovery passphrase below.

recovery phrase for tafop-fawep: zorwyn-ulaox